Cup Marihaim: Hapoel Ashdod meets Rashlac in the cup semi-finals

by time news

The semi-final status of the handball state cup has arrived. This coming Tuesday (7:30 p.m.), last season’s title devourers Hapoel Ashdod, who also won the cup last season, will go to a fiery red match against Hapoel Rasheltz.

Ashdod, in an unstable season at all in the league, will meet the leader of the table, Hapoel Rashalz, in a match for the whole pot in the semi-finals of the State Cup. The winner advances to the final.

The match between Ashdod and Rashlac brings with it a great history that began in the 2018-19 season, when Hapoel Rashlac served as a dualist, and Ashdod stripped it of both titles – first with a victory after two overtimes and 80 minutes in a crazy game that ended 34:35 In Nachalat Yehuda, with an equalizing goal in the last nine shot of Novak Boskovich, peace be upon him.

An equalizing goal by Gabor Langhans that led to a second overtime – and a decision with a winning goal by Omri Kushmaro.

This game was completely a crossroads, and after that Ashdod defeated Hapoel Rasheltz in the semi-finals of the playoffs on the way to its historic championship win and later on the titles it won in recent years.

On the other hand, Hapoel Rashlat, the most decorated club in the history of Israeli handball, has not won any titles since then – and now wants to make amends after last season it also did not reach the semifinals of the State Cup and the semifinals of the playoffs.

Hapoel Rosh Lat had a great start to the season and showed a lot of character. Ashdod, on the other hand, is struggling and is only ranked fifth in the league – and so far there have been 3 meetings between the two.

Each of them was tighter than the other. In the first – Ashdod won by plus two goals in the Winner-Judges Cup, which they won.

In the second, Hapoel Rashlat won in Ashdod by a goal as part of the league – and only last Wednesday the two met in the upper house in a game that ended in a tie with Bazer – 26:26.
